Print and TV Advertising Awareness Campaign
The objective of the campaign is to raise awareness of the charity and its work, directing people to the website where they will find information and the full range of services the charity provides.
The 'Silence' advertising campaign has been written and produced by award-winning advertising agency BBH who designed the Child Bereavement Charity's new logo in 2007. It was the only charity print advertising to make it into the prestigious Campaign Annual Top 10 press ads for 2009.
The 'Silence' campaign has been made possible through the help of a number of supporters of the charity, all of whom wish to remain anonymous. The idea of 'Silence' has many different meanings in the context of the charity's work; the silence that is left when a child or parent has died. The silence representing the taboo that surrounds death, and how that so often means friends and family are at a loss as to what to do or say. The silence that represents the listening skills used in offering support to the bereaved.
